To begin with, it is important to understand the concept of sugar babies and escorts. Sugar babies are typically young women who enter into relationships with older, wealthy individuals in exchange for financial support and gifts. Escorts, on the other hand, offer their services as companions or sexual partners for a fee. Both of these professions have existed for centuries, but it is only in recent years that they have gained more visibility through advertising.

One of the main ways in which advertising has influenced the perception of sugar babies and escorts is through social media. Platforms like Instagram and Twitter have become popular spaces for these individuals to promote their services, often using strategic branding and marketing techniques to attract clients. This has led to a more glamorous and aspirational portrayal of sugar babies and escorts, with many showcasing lavish lifestyles and luxurious experiences. As a result, the image of these individuals has shifted from being seen as desperate or immoral to being viewed as desirable and successful.

Furthermore, with the rise of influencer culture, many sugar babies and escorts have become social media influencers themselves. They use their online presence to not only advertise their services, but also to promote a certain lifestyle and image. This has created a sense of legitimacy and normalized the profession in the eyes of the public. As a result, society has become more accepting of the idea of engaging in transactional relationships and viewing it as a valid career choice.

In addition to social media, traditional forms of advertising have also played a role in shaping the perception of sugar babies and escorts. Print ads, billboards, and television commercials have all been used to promote these services. However, the way in which they are portrayed has changed over time. In the past, these advertisements would often rely on sexualized and objectifying images of women to attract clients. But in recent years, there has been a shift towards more subtle and sophisticated advertising, focusing on the lifestyle and experiences that sugar babies and escorts can offer. This has further contributed to the glamorization and normalization of these professions.

Moreover, the increasing presence of advertising has also led to a diversification of the sugar baby and escort industry. In the past, these individuals were often stereotyped as young, attractive women catering to older, wealthy men. However, with the help of advertising, the industry has expanded to include individuals of all genders, ages, and backgrounds. This has challenged the narrow and limiting perception of sugar babies and escorts, and has allowed for a more inclusive and diverse representation of these individuals.

It is important to note that while advertising has played a significant role in shaping the perception of sugar babies and escorts, it is not the only factor at play. Society’s attitudes and beliefs about sex work and relationships also play a crucial role in how these individuals are perceived. However, advertising has certainly played a major role in shifting the narrative and influencing the way society views sugar babies and escorts.
